Yesterday I cahnged out the high pressure line on my G50 and started the car up to check to make sure I had no leaks. I let it run for a few min. and shut it off. Come out this morning and turn the key and it just goes click. I changed out the starter when I got home and jumped off the starter relay and still nothing. It almost seems like the stater isn't getting any juice like it is engageing but not trying to turn. What else can I check or replace to see if it is shot? Or what is wrong with my car?

WOW! First off, what pressure line are you talking about? Also check your battery voltage to see how much juice is in it. Could be as simple as that.If you have 12.7 volts at the battery check your voltage at your starter then. We really need more info. Am I correct to say you did change your starter? What year? Mileage? Service history? I have seen low voltage in batteries do this but with little info it could be anything.MORE INFO=
